Problems solved by technology

But there are still some problems: (1) Threshing part: The motor drives the rotation of the threshing drum at high speed, and the corn collides with the threshing drum to thresh, which will inevitably crush a small part of the corn cob, resulting in more impurities in the processed corn kernels , need to carry out several times of filtering and sorting; (2) separation part: the existing sieve is a plane sieve, and the corn kernels and miscellaneous materials coming out of the threshing drum will continuously fall on the sieve, and the sieving speed is lower than the accumulation speed, resulting in A large number of corn kernels accumulate on the surface of the sieve, which greatly reduces the working efficiency; (3) cleaning part: the fan can only remove the dust, but not the crushed corncobs, resulting in a large amount of impurities in the obtained product

Abstract

The invention discloses a corn threshing and residue-removing apparatus including a threshing portion which includes a first cylinder body, a first threshing mechanism and a second threshing mechanism, wherein the first threshing mechanism and the second threshing mechanism are arranged in the first cylinder body and arranged from one side to the other side in order; the first threshing mechanism includes a plurality of pressing assemblies, a sieve plate, a screw type conveying spring, and a motor; the second threshing mechanism includes a roll shaft pair, a conveyor belt, and a separating portion; the separating portion includes a second cylinder body and a residue-removing portion; and the residue-removing portion includes a snakelike pipeline, a drawing fan, and a residue collection box. The corn threshing and residue-removing apparatus realizes the separation of corn kernels and corncobs by carrying out two-stage type threshing on ears of corn. The corn threshing and residue-removing apparatus realizes the separation of corn kernels and granule residue bodies as well as corncob residues by carrying out two-stage type residue-removal on the ears of corn. The corn threshing and residue-removing apparatus has the advantages of hygiene, energy conservation, convenience, high threshing efficiency, and good corn kernel quality.

Description

technical field [0001] The invention relates to the field of agricultural machinery. More specifically, the present invention relates to a corn threshing and deslagging device. Background technique [0002] Corn is the third crop in my country after rice and wheat, and crop harvesting is an important link in agricultural development. The corn thresher is a kind of agricultural machinery, mainly used to separate the dried corn kernels from the corncobs. [0003] A conventional corn threshing device includes a drum-type threshing part arranged in a closed frame body, a sieve-type separation part surrounding the threshing drum, a cleaning part composed of a sieve plate and a fan, and only the feeding port and the The discharge port is the entry and discharge of corn.
